在当今数字化转型加速的时代,企业对远程办公、数据安全和跨地域访问的需求日益增长,作为国内主流云服务商之一,百度云(Baidu Cloud)提供了强大的计算资源和服务能力,而通过在其云服务器上部署VPN(虚拟私人网络),可以有效构建私有通信通道,提升网络安全性与灵活性,本文将详细介绍如何在百度云服务器上搭建基于OpenVPN或WireGuard的VPN服务,并深入探讨过程中需要注意的安全配置与最佳实践。
准备工作至关重要,你需要拥有一台运行Linux操作系统的百度云服务器(推荐CentOS 7/8或Ubuntu 20.04以上版本),并确保其公网IP地址已绑定至实例,登录服务器后,建议先更新系统软件包:
sudo yum update -y # CentOS sudo apt update && sudo apt upgrade -y # Ubuntu
接着选择合适的VPN协议,OpenVPN是成熟稳定的开源方案,兼容性强,适合初学者;WireGuard则以轻量高效著称,性能优异,但需较新内核支持(5.3+),以OpenVPN为例,可通过官方仓库安装:
sudo yum install epel-release -y sudo yum install openvpn easy-rsa -y
然后生成证书和密钥,这是保障身份认证的核心环节,使用Easy-RSA工具初始化PKI环境,创建CA根证书、服务器证书和客户端证书,这一步务必严格保管私钥文件(如ca.key、server.key),避免泄露导致中间人攻击。
配置完成后,编辑/etc/openvpn/server.conf,设置端口(默认1194)、协议(UDP或TCP)、加密算法(推荐AES-256-CBC)以及DNS服务器(可指向运营商DNS或自建DNS),启动服务前,需开放防火墙端口:
sudo firewall-cmd --add-port=1194/udp --permanent sudo firewall-cmd --reload
生成客户端配置文件(.ovpn),供用户导入到Windows、Android或iOS设备,用户可通过连接该配置文件实现安全隧道访问内网资源——例如访问数据库、共享文件夹或内部管理系统。
安全绝非一蹴而就,以下几点必须重视:
- 最小权限原则:限制VPN用户仅能访问必要资源,避免过度授权;
- 定期轮换证书:每6-12个月更换一次客户端证书,防止单点失效;
- 日志审计:启用OpenVPN日志记录,监控异常登录行为;
- DDoS防护:百度云提供基础DDoS防护,建议开启“高防IP”功能;
- 多因素认证(MFA):结合Google Authenticator等工具,增强身份验证层级。
考虑到百度云的合规性要求,部署前应确认当地法律法规是否允许跨境数据传输,尤其涉及金融、医疗等敏感行业时,需提前向监管机构报备。
在百度云服务器上搭建VPN不仅技术可行,而且具备成本低、弹性好、易维护的优势,只要遵循安全规范,合理设计架构,即可为企业构建一条既高效又可信的数字通路,助力业务稳定发展,对于网络工程师而言,掌握此类技能,既是职业素养的体现,更是应对复杂网络环境的必备武器。

半仙加速器-海外加速器|VPN加速器|vpn翻墙加速器|VPN梯子|VPN外网加速


